maxill- Latin origin, relating to the jaw.
The word 'pharyngomaxillary' is divided into seven syllables: phar-yn-go-max-il-la-ry. It is primarily an adjective with Greek and Latin roots, and stress falls on the third syllable. Syllabification follows the CV pattern, maintaining morphemic integrity.
The word 'squamosomaxillary' is a seven-syllable adjective of Latin origin, with primary stress on the third syllable. Syllabification follows standard English rules of onset-rime division and vowel-consonant separation, accounting for diphthongs and consonant clusters. Its complex structure reflects its technical anatomical meaning.
